Student Impacts on Urban Neighbourhoods: Policy Approaches, Discourses and Dilemmas
Abstract
This paper provides evidence on the impacts that students have had on neighbourhoods in five case study cities in the UK. Drawing on extensive qualitative interview data in these cities, the paper shows how national policy towards higher education had unintended and unanticipated problems for urban policy-makers.
